*{
margin: 0;
padding: 0;
}
img{
border:0;
}
html, body{
height:100%;
}
#c1{
position: relative;
top:0px;
width:1000px;
min-height:100%;
height:100%;
}
#content{
position: absolute;
top:254px;
left:80px;
text-align:left
}
#column_main{
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
color: #000000;
text-align:left;
margin-bottom:30px;
width:580px;
}
#column340{
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
color: #000000;
text-align:left;
margin-bottom:30px;
width:340px;
}
#footer{
position: relative;
text-align: left;
padding:40px 0 20px 0;
}
#dateblock{
margin-bottom:30px
}
#info_top{
position: absolute;
top:40px;
right:50px;
text-align:left;
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ight:bold;
color: #000000;
}
#info_top li{
list-style-type:none;
}
#qlinks{
position: absolute;
top:129px;
right:116px;
text-align:left;
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
font-weight:bold;
line-height:14px
}
#qlinks li{
list-style-type:none;
}
#pic_set{
position: absolute;
top:220px;
right:40px;
}
#topics{
position: absolute;
top:230px;
left:450px;
width:240px;
}
#topics ul{
list-style-type: none;
font-size: 14px;
color: #400000;
text-align: left;
background-color: #CCCCCC;
padding:6px 14px 20px 12px;
margin-bottom:14px;
border-bottom: #999999 solid 1px;
border-top: #000000 solid 2px;
}
#topics li{
list-style-type: disc;
font-family:Geneva, Arial, Helvetica, sans-serif;
margin-left:16px;
font-size:11px;
line-height:16px;
}
#txtblock{
margin-bottom:20px;
}
#highlight{
margin-bottom:20px;
margin-top:30px
}
#partners{
margin-bottom:20px;
padding-bottom:20px;
border-bottom: #330000 solid 1px;
}
#navmain{
float:left;
overflow:auto
}









/* classes */
.b00 {
color: #000000;
font-family: Arial, Helvetica, sans-serif;
font-size: 12px;
font-weight:bold;
margin-bottom:6px
}
.date {
margin:0 0 10px 0;
font-weight:bold
}
.f01 {
color:#009999;
font-family: "Times New Roman", Times, serif;
font-size: 22px;
margin-left:42px;
}
.f02 {
color: #000000;
font-family: Arial, Helvetica, sans-serif;
font-weight:bold;
font-size: 14px;
text-decoration:underline
}
.f12 {
color: #000000;
font-family: Arial, Helvetica, sans-serif;
font-size: 11px;
}
.h2 {
color: #000000;
font-size: 24px;
font-family: Georgia, "Times New Roman", Times, serif;
margin:0 0 8px 0;
}
.title01 {
color: #fff;
font-size: 24px;
font-family: Georgia, "Times New Roman", Times, serif;
margin:0 0 8px 0;
background-color: #333333
}
.list01 {
margin:0 0 0 40px;
list-style-type:disc
}
.lstnone {
list-style-type:none;
}
.lst_partners {
list-style-type:none;
margin:12px 0 0 40px;
}
.topiclist {
margin-left:0px;
font-size:12px
}
.t01 {
margin:0 0 4px 0;
font-size:16px;
color: #000000;
font-family: Arial, Helvetica, sans-serif;
font-weight:bold;
border-bottom: #FFFFFF solid 1px;
}
.w01 {
width:110px;
float:left;
list-style-type:none
}
.w80 {
width:80px;
float:left;
list-style-type:none;
font-weight:bold
}














/* links */
a:link {
color: #000000;
text-decoration: underline
}
a:visited {
color: #000000;
text-decoration: underline
}
a:hover {
color: #666666;
text-decoration: underline
}


a.show:link {
color: #000000;
border-color: #000000;
border-bottom-width: 1px;
border-left-width: 0px;
border-right-width: 0px;
border-top-width: 0px;
border-style: dotted;
text-decoration: none;
}
a.show:visited {
color: #000000;
border-color: #000000;
border-bottom-width: 1px;
border-left-width: 0px;
border-right-width: 0px;
border-top-width: 0px;
border-style: dotted;
text-decoration: none;
}
a.show:hover {
color: #000000;
border-color: #000000;
border-bottom-width: 1px;
border-left-width: 0px;
border-right-width: 0px;
border-top-width: 0px;
border-style: solid;
text-decoration: none;
}


a.q:link {
color: #666666;
text-decoration: none
}
a.q:visited {
color: #666666;
text-decoration: none
}
a.q:hover {
color: #666666;
text-decoration: underline
}


a.ftr:link {
color: #000000;
text-decoration: none
}
a.ftr:visited {
color: #000000;
text-decoration: none
}
a.ftr:hover {
color: #000000;
text-decoration: underline
}


a.drk:link {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
font-weight:bold;
color: #400000;
text-decoration: underline
}
a.drk:visited {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
font-weight:bold;
color: #400000;
text-decoration: underline
}
a.drk:hover {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
font-weight:bold;
color: #400000;
text-decoration: underline
}


a.biglnk:link {
text-decoration: underline
}
a.biglnk:visited {
text-decoration: underline
}
a.biglnk:hover {
background-color: #330000;
color:#fff;
text-decoration: none
}


a.pg:link {
color: #777474;
text-decoration: none
}
a.pg:visited {
color: #777474;
text-decoration: none
}
a.pg:hover {
color: #777474;
text-decoration: underline
}


a.pic01:link {
border: #A0A0A0 solid 1px;
padding:4px;
display: table;
float:right;
margin:0 0 10px 10px;
}
a.pic01:visited {
border: #A0A0A0 solid 1px;
padding:4px;
display: table;
float:right;
margin:0 0 10px 10px;
}
a.pic01:hover {
border:#052303 solid 1px;
padding:4px;
display: table;
float:right;
margin:0 0 10px 10px;
background-color: #DEDCBE
}













